Copper stranded wire is a group of smaller copper wires wrapped or bundled together to form a large conductor. In terms of conductivity copper stranded wire is better than solid wire owing to individual wires collectively comprise a greater surface area. Stranded copper wire is made with specific characteristic to achieve tenacity and smaller wires bundled as braids are much more resistant to breaking under repeated motion and vibration.
The copper stranded wire is used as flexible jointing wire in electric transmission and distribution appliance such as volt transformer, electric stove, and electronic equipment, it is also used as grounding wire in electric working. Construction applications include use of copper wire in electrical wiring in home, commercial areas, industries, and building spaces. Copper wires are known for high tolerance to vibration and expansion of heavy production machines. Stranded Copper wire are also used for flexible electrical connections between large components.

Bunched segment is expected to expand at a significant pace
On the basis of geometry, the copper stranded wire market is segregated into bunched, concentric, and other geometries. Bunched segment is expected to expand at a significant pace due to the beneficial attributes of bunched stranding in contrast to the others. Bunched stranding is composed of any number of strands twisted together in the same direction without regard to geometrical arrangement of the individual strands. They are cost efficient and relatively easy to manufacture which is expected to push the market segment expansion during the forecast period.
